浏览代码

fix(style): web form styles

version-14
Rushabh Mehta 3 年前
父节点
当前提交
145655e8f5
共有 3 个文件被更改,包括 16 次插入6 次删除
  1. +1
    -0
      frappe/public/js/frappe/web_form/web_form.js
  2. +12
    -3
      frappe/public/scss/website/web_form.scss
  3. +3
    -3
      frappe/website/doctype/web_form/templates/web_form.html

+ 1
- 0
frappe/public/js/frappe/web_form/web_form.js 查看文件

@@ -140,6 +140,7 @@ export default class WebForm extends frappe.ui.FieldGroup {
set_form_description(intro) {
let intro_wrapper = document.getElementById('introduction');
intro_wrapper.innerHTML = intro;
intro_wrapper.classList.remove('hidden');
}

add_button(name, type, action, wrapper_class=".web-form-actions") {


+ 12
- 3
frappe/public/scss/website/web_form.scss 查看文件

@@ -13,15 +13,24 @@
margin-bottom: 0;
}

.web-form-head {
margin: 0 -1rem;
padding: 0 1rem 1rem 1rem;
margin-bottom: 1rem;
border-bottom: 1px solid var(--border-color);
}

#introduction {
border-top: 1px solid var(--border-color);
padding: 1rem;
margin: 1rem -1rem;
margin-bottom: 2rem;
}

#introduction p {
color: var(--text-muted);
}

.web-form-actions button {
margin-top: 0.1rem;
}
}

.frappe-card.list-card {


+ 3
- 3
frappe/website/doctype/web_form/templates/web_form.html 查看文件

@@ -32,12 +32,12 @@ data-web-form="{{ name }}" data-web-form-doctype="{{ doc_type }}" data-login-req
<div class="list-view-footer text-right"></div>
{% else %}
<!-- web form -->
<div class="d-flex justify-content-between">
<div class="d-flex justify-content-between web-form-head">
<h3>{{ _(title) }}</h3>
<div class="web-form-actions pt-2"></div>
<div class="web-form-actions"></div>
</div>
<div role="form">
<div id="introduction" class="text-muted"></div>
<div id="introduction" class="text-muted hidden"></div>
<div class="web-form-wrapper" {{ container_attributes() }}></div>
<div class="web-form-footer text-right"></div>
</div>


正在加载...
取消
保存